Runbook: Bellwether consent banner rollout.

Scope: Tansy web properties only. Rollout is percentage-gated via the Flagstone service. Do not enable in regions where the legal copy isn't approved — check the locale list first. If banner render errors spike, kill the flag; don't tweak percentages mid-incident. Cache TTL means changes take up to ten minutes to propagate. Escalate anything involving stored consent records to the on-call lead. Set the rollout with the following values.

deployment values, fafog-kajef:
joreth:
  pin: 4254
  tenant: lamius
  seal: seal_f7a8fd37
  metrics_host: metrics.joreth.merlaqgrid.internal
  standby_team: tamys
  escalation: casir-casdor
  nonce: a08045

# Service Accounts: String Extraction

The `extract-i18n` script pulls translatable strings from all Bramblewick repos and pushes them to the Glossa service. It runs under the `i18n-extractor` service account. Do not run it under your personal account; Glossa rate-limits individual users aggressively. The account has write access to the staging catalog only. Set the token in your shell before invoking the script. The current staging token is below.

API key for kahap-kafog: zpat15_6qzxZ7YR8aDwjmp

Runbook: PickPath Optimizer (Tindermill Logistics). Scope: route scoring only; no PII beyond anonymized bin IDs. Optimizer runs in an isolated worker pool; writes are append-only to the audit ledger. If scoring drifts >5%, disable the heuristic flag and fall back to static routes. All config changes require dual sign-off. For verification during review, pull the last deploy artifact and confirm the checksum matches the manifest. Reference token for the audited build follows.

session token of kahag-bawip = htk6_729d08

# Spoolhaven printer-spooler service — production env
# On-call: this service brokers print jobs between the Cardamine order
# system and the floor printers in the Westbriar facility. If jobs stall,
# check the retry queue depth before restarting; a restart drops any job
# mid-render. Timeouts below are tuned for the slower thermal printers —
# do not lower them. The spooler authenticates to the Cardamine job API
# using the credential set on the following line.

sealed setting: LEDGER_TOKEN20=6148d35bbb480b0ab79e